Instrumental jazz-rock and jazz-fusion by John David Thomas (ASCAP). Recorded in March 1980 at Soundsmith Studio in Indianapolis, Indiana USA with John David Thomas on keyboards (Fender Rhodes, etc) and his studio band with Gary Fitch on electric lead guitar and Randy Hamm on saxophone and Paul Thomas (brother) on drums and Rusty Humphrey on bass guitar. Mid-section solos on guitar and sax improvised by Gary Fitch and Randy Hamm, respectively. This was originally composed by John David Thomas, "live in concert" at the Nora Teen Barn on the northside of Indianapolis in the 1970s with brother Paul on drums for a large group of rich tennis kids in Indianapolis.
